Output 6eba35e7ee3e446181374efc1278dafdebc96506280122208e6c32a0b655c624:3

value
31554239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fa52cf7677acd2f4b5eb2f5f72ab7b6d482a2db OP_EQUAL
address
MUHgnp9fjoTqa1XusNGVUff1gNoifEpxhW
transaction
6eba35e7ee3e446181374efc1278dafdebc96506280122208e6c32a0b655c624
spent
true